Common Integration Use Cases Between OpenText Documentum and DeSL

OpenText Documentum and DeSL complement each other well in organizations that need both controlled enterprise content governance and fast-moving product development workflows. Documentum is strong in compliance, records management, and controlled document lifecycle, while DeSL supports fashion and retail PLM collaboration, product data management, and supply chain execution. Integrating the two platforms helps teams keep product-related content accurate, auditable, and accessible across departments.

1. Controlled storage of product specification documents

Data flow: DeSL to OpenText Documentum

Product teams can create and update technical packs, BOM-related documents, material specifications, and compliance certificates in DeSL, then automatically archive approved versions in Documentum as the system of record. This ensures that final product documentation is retained under formal governance rules, with version control, retention policies, and audit trails.

Business value: Reduces risk of using outdated specifications, improves traceability, and supports regulatory or internal audit requirements.

2. Approved artwork and packaging asset publishing

Data flow: Bi-directional

Design teams can manage artwork, labels, and packaging files in DeSL during development, while Documentum stores the approved final assets for long-term retention and controlled access. Once a file is approved in Documentum, the status can be synchronized back to DeSL so product teams know which version is authorized for production.

Business value: Prevents production teams from using unapproved artwork, improves brand consistency, and creates a clear approval history.

3. Compliance document collection for regulated product launches

Data flow: DeSL to OpenText Documentum

For products that require supporting documentation such as material declarations, test reports, supplier certificates, and country-specific compliance files, DeSL can collect and organize the information during product development. Documentum can then store the complete compliance package as a governed record set for launch readiness and future audits.

Business value: Speeds up launch approvals, reduces manual document chasing, and strengthens compliance readiness for regulated markets.

4. Supplier document submission and retention

Data flow: External suppliers to DeSL to OpenText Documentum

Suppliers can submit required documents through DeSL workflows, such as fabric certifications, test results, and factory declarations. Once validated, the documents are transferred to Documentum for secure retention and controlled access by compliance, legal, or quality teams.

Business value: Improves supplier accountability, centralizes evidence collection, and reduces the risk of missing or misplaced supplier records.

5. Change control for product documentation updates

Data flow: Bi-directional

When a product change is initiated in DeSL, such as a material substitution or packaging revision, the related controlled documents in Documentum can be flagged for review. After approval, updated records can be pushed back to DeSL so product development, sourcing, and manufacturing teams work from the latest authorized information.

Business value: Tightens change governance, reduces rework, and ensures downstream teams receive approved updates quickly.

6. Centralized retention of seasonal collection records

Data flow: DeSL to OpenText Documentum

At the end of a season or collection cycle, DeSL can pass finalized product records, development history, and supporting documents to Documentum for long-term retention. This is useful for organizations that need to preserve product lineage, decision history, and launch documentation for future reference or legal needs.

Business value: Lowers storage and management burden in PLM, preserves institutional knowledge, and supports historical analysis and audits.

7. Audit-ready access to product development evidence

Data flow: OpenText Documentum to DeSL

Documentum can expose links or metadata for approved records so DeSL users can quickly access governed evidence such as signed approvals, controlled SOPs, or compliance documents without leaving the PLM workflow. This gives product teams visibility into the authoritative documents they need while keeping the master copy in Documentum.

Business value: Improves productivity, reduces duplicate file storage, and ensures teams reference the correct controlled content.

Overall, integrating OpenText Documentum with DeSL creates a stronger end-to-end process for product development, compliance, and content governance. DeSL manages the fast-paced collaboration and product lifecycle activities, while Documentum provides the controlled repository and auditability needed for enterprise-grade document management.
